Identifying Crawlability Issues

Crawlability issues are often the silent killers of SEO success. These problems prevent search engine bots from accessing and indexing your content. Common culprits include broken links, excessive redirects, and poor site architecture. For example, a website with a complex, confusing navigation structure can make it difficult for bots to crawl all pages effectively. Regularly auditing your website for broken links and ensuring a logical site structure are crucial steps.

Analyzing Server Response Codes

Server response codes are crucial indicators of your website’s health. A 200 OK code signifies a successful request, while codes like 404 (Not Found) or 500 (Internal Server Error) indicate problems. Monitoring these codes using tools like Google Search Console helps identify pages that search engines can’t access. Addressing these errors promptly is essential for enhancing your indexing sessions.

Decoding Robot.txt Directives

Your robots.txt file acts as a gatekeeper, instructing search engine crawlers which parts of your website to access and which to ignore. Incorrectly configured robots.txt files can inadvertently block important pages from indexing. Regularly review and update your robots.txt to ensure it accurately reflects your SEO strategy. For instance, accidentally blocking your entire sitemap will severely hinder your search engine visibility. A well-structured and carefully considered robots.txt file is essential for effective indexing.

One powerful technique is leveraging schema markup. Schema markup uses structured data vocabulary from schema.org to provide search engines with extra context about your content. Think of it as giving search engines a detailed roadmap of your website. For example, adding schema markup to a product page can clearly define the product name, price, description, and reviews, allowing Google to display rich snippets in search results, significantly increasing click-through rates. This improved presentation makes your listing stand out from the competition, leading to more organic traffic. Implementing schema markup is relatively straightforward, with tools like Google’s Rich Results Test [https://dzen.ru/a/aGCxaZHMSHtoVI1z] available to help you validate your implementation.

Finally, don’t underestimate the power of internal linking. Internal links act as pathways, guiding search engine crawlers through your website and helping them discover all your valuable content. A well-structured internal linking strategy improves crawl efficiency, allowing search engines to index your pages more effectively. When creating internal links, ensure they are relevant and contextually appropriate. Avoid keyword stuffing or using links that disrupt the user experience. Instead, focus on creating a natural flow of information, linking related pages together to create a cohesive and informative website architecture. For instance, a blog post about "SEO best practices" could naturally link to pages on "keyword research" and "schema markup," creating a valuable resource hub for your audience. This strategic approach not only improves indexing but also enhances user experience, leading to longer session durations and lower bounce rates. Google Search Console Insights

Google Search Console is your secret weapon. Think of it as a direct line to Google’s understanding of your website. It provides invaluable data on indexing errors, crawl stats, and even specific keywords driving organic traffic. By regularly analyzing this data, you can identify and resolve issues hindering your site’s visibility. For example, if you notice a significant drop in indexed pages, you can investigate potential technical problems like broken links or server errors. Using the Coverage report in Google Search Console, you can pinpoint specific pages that aren’t being indexed and take corrective action. This proactive approach is crucial for maintaining a healthy indexing rate and improving your overall search performance.

Regular Content Audits

A regular content audit is the cornerstone of sustained SEO success. It’s not just about deleting outdated content; it’s about identifying opportunities for improvement. This involves analyzing your existing content for relevance, quality, and SEO best practices. Are your meta descriptions compelling? Is your content comprehensive and well-structured? Are your images optimized? A thorough audit will uncover areas where you can improve your content to better satisfy user intent and improve your search engine rankings. Consider using a spreadsheet to track your content’s performance, noting things like keyword rankings, traffic sources, and engagement metrics. This data-driven approach will help you prioritize your optimization efforts.
